RUFC - Ref Watch v Gillingham




Mr Colin H Webster from Tyne & Wear

Born on 17th November 1966, Colin started refereeing in his native North East in 1988 and progressed through the Wearside and Northern Leagues to reach the National List in 1994.
He was promoted to the Referees` List in 2000. Honours include A/R FA Trophy Final in 2000, 4th Official FL Play Off Final in 2005, and refereeing appointments for Football League Play Off Semi Finals in 2005.

The last time Colin was in charge a game involving the Millers was when we played Leicester in the Johnstone`s Paint Trophy. Rotherham were 2-0 winners that day with Drewe Broughton and Dale Tonge scoring. The only card shown that night was to City`s Jack Hobbs.

So far this season, Colin had produced 48 yellow and 3 red cards in the 27 games he has been in charge of.

The men with the flags on Saturday will be -

S Clayton from Co Durham and
G Eltringham from Tyne & Wear

The fourth official is

R Merchant from Staffordshire
